VIOLET LUELLA MOSHER Activities: Interclass Basketballg Interclass Volley Ballg Interclass Baseball: Treble Clefg A. A. This girl is quite often found where girls' sports prevail. Her reserved nature fits her well for the business career for which she is preparing herself. Her classmates have none but good wishes for her success in the future. MARION ANNETTE MOSHER Marion is the kind of person with whom everyone gets along well. In fact. she is placidity personified. Although quite reticent. she is a diligent student. This characteristic reminds us that her future should be a happy one. MYRTLE ISABELLE MUNGER Activities: French Club 4. Myrtle stands high in the esteem of her friends, for she is faithful, conscientious, and agreeable. We hope that Myrtle will continue with her music and that it will bring her much happi- ness. Indeed. her sincerity and steadfastness in her ideals are very worthwhile. WALTER NASON Activities: A. A. l, 2, 3, 4. Although Walter Nason is rather quiet, he is capable of accomplishing a great deal. His dependability is quite well known to different members of the senior class. As a history student, he deserves great praise. Next year, VValter intends to enter some business school. Because of his many qualifications, he will surely be successful in the business world. STERLING ROBERT NESBITT Activities: French Clubg Debate Club 4g Science Clubg A. A.g Soccer: Baseballg Interclass Basketball: Senior Ball Committee. Sterling is a quiet, thoughtful, and studious lad who dis- tinguishes himself in the classroom. For his extraordinary work on his paper route, he has won many prizes and trips. YVc know his career in business administration will be successful. JACK WELLS NORRIS Activities: Orchestra 1, 2. 3, 43 Band 1. 2, 3, 45 Interclass Basket- ball 3, 4-3 A. A. Jack possesses efficiency in scholastic pursuits. If you crave excitement, challenge him to a game of tennis and follow those agile movements! Rumor reports his intention of entering Cornell. His aspirations for achieving Cornell band membership will un- doubtedly be realized.

SUSAN ELIZABETH MCGARR Activities: Interclass Baseball3 Interclass Volley Ballg Red and Black Staff. On the scroll recording the seniors who have done ex- cellent work, the name of Elizabeth will be found. Her jolly smile has made her many friends who will never forget her, even long after she has left school. CHARLES JOSEPH MCGUFFIN Activities: Hockey Manager 33 Baseball 2, Manager 3g Hi-Y 2, 3, 4. President 33 Student Council 2, President 4g Senior Ball Committee3 Senior Play Committee. Charles is our idea of a good fellow well met. His devo- tion to fair play has won for him leadership in numerous high school activities. Whatever Charles does, he does thoroughly. To say that Charlie is conscientious is putting it mildlyg and, there- fore, he will make a splendid citizen. DOROTHY ANNE MACOMBER Activities: French Club 3, 43 Dramatics Club 3, 4g Junior Prom Committeeg Student Councilg A. A. 1, Q, 3, 4. Dorothy is restless, romantic, and charming. Her friends say that she is quiet and aloof when alone, but we know that she can be the life of the party. Her common sense and agreeable nature will bring her both happiness and joy in the future. RUTH LILLIAN MATTESON Activities: Student Council 13 A. A. 2, 43 Commercial Teams 23 Red and Black Staff. Lillian has a smile that is as faithful as Mary's lamb, and as contagious as the measles. Therefore, a pleasant future is in- evitable. She is a friend upon whom one can always depend, and one who is not dependent upon others. KATHERINE BEATRICE MOREHOUSE Activities: Orchestra 1, 2. 3. 43 A. A.3 Music Clubg Junior Prom Committee. Tinka is surely a jovial Miss. One cannot be in her pres- ence long without completely succumbing to her wiles and also admiring her lovely schoolgirl complexion. She possesses great musical ability on the 'cello. We fully expect that she will be a member of the Boston Symphony, or still better, a conductor of one of her own. ROBERT EDWARD MORRISON Activities: Red and Black Staffg Senior Ballg Junior Prom Com- mitteeg Iroquois Staff 23 Student Council 43 Hi-Y 3, vice- President 43 Dramatics Club 3. 43 French Club 3, vice-Presi- dent 43 Swimming Q, 33 Interclass Basketball. Although a little fellow, Bohn has attained a high place at G. F. H. S. His personality and his quick, snappy manner have made him an outstanding senior. With his brown eyes and hair, he has captured many of the fluttering hearts 'roundabout.

VINCENT FLOYD PALMER Acfivities: Orchestra Q. 3: Band 2. 3. f'Vin has always loved a joke. and he is well known for his puns. He seems to have an unusual ability in caring for animals. At one time he had a menagerie in his back yard which attracted the neighborhood. For this reason Vincent chose veterinary work. in which he will no doubt be eminently successful. IIELEN ADELIA PHELPS Activities: Choir 3. 4: Mikado 43 A. A. 1. 2, 3. 4. This gay young Miss thoroughly enjoys a good time. but also pays particular attention to her studies. Blues certainly vanish when one is in her company. If one desires to see her eyes sparkle. merely say, f'Ask one who knows. Her mellow alto voice adds much to the A Cappella Choir. We are certain that I-Ielen's charm and fidelity will bring her happiness. .IAM ES GEORGE POULOS Activities: Football 43 Track 35 Swimming 33 Interclass Basket- ball 3. 4-1 Senior Play Production Staff: A. A. l. Q. 3. 4. Jim is an industrious fellow. always working hard whether at work or play. During his senior year he has been a well-known figure on the football field, playing the guard position. Whether he attends college or enters business. his ability as a hard worker will help him toward success. DOROTHY ELIZA PROUTY Acfi1fifie.v: I-Iandcraft Club 3. 43 Interclass Field Hockey 3g Inter- class Baseball 3: Student Council 3. Dorothy's never failing smile has made her a friend of all those who know her. She has always been a hard worker, doing her best at all times. She hopes to do secretarial work. Vi'e know that if she goes into life smiling and working as hard as she has in school. she will be a success. CHARLES BROWNELL REYNOLDS Acfiviiies: A. A. 2. 3. 4-. If you think of Charlie as a lonely fellow whose pipe and green Chevrolet are his only friends, you don't penetrate the sur- face of his character. His are all the requisites of a true friend. Furthermore. he has a well developed sense of humor with which he doesn't torment everyone. Get better acquainted with Charles. and you'll be amply repaid. DORIS EVELYN RICKETTS Activities: Home Economics Clubg Treble Clefg Dramatics Clubg Senior Play Committeeg A. A. In this pleasing personality lies proof that a pleasant smile is a contributing factor to popularity. This amiable senior enjoys swimming and ice skating. as well as homework. Doris has many friends and admirers among members of the senior class. ive are sure that she will find friends as numerous out of school as they are in school.
